-
Posts
656 -
Cadastrado em
-
Última visita
Tipo de conteúdo
Artigos
Selos
Livros
Cursos
Análises
Fórum
Tudo que rodrigocirilo postou
-
Liga direto o pino do TX da usart do pic no TX do transmissor, mas alimente o TX só no momento da transmissão,, nao deixe-o alimentado. acabou de transmitir desliga o TX. o RX do receptor no RX do outro pic!! Sugiro testar o codigo antes com um fio, depois vai para os modulos.
-
E ai?? mais alguem tem alguma opinião em relação aos transmissores RF 433 mhz funcionarem com bom alcance sem antena de fio?? algum tipo de antena impressa??
-
@Isadora Ferraz pois é.. está sim.. só que ai vem a pergunta... de tudo que li sobre a frequencia 433,92.. sobre antenas sempre vi que o ideal é usar a antena de tamanho de 17,3 cm.. tem uma formula pra calcular mas nao me lembro...enfim.. se pra transmiir em 433 precisa de 17,3 cm de antena como esses carinhas ai conseguem transmitir sem elas nesse tamanho?? impressa nas trilhas, sim, mas e o tamanho?? Em todos receptores desses controles (TX´s da foto) tem antena do tamanho supracitado.. E como falei esse modulo RF 433 que comprei, não tem "local" para soldar antena na RX, somente no TX !!
-
Bom Galera, olha eu aqui de novo.. Seguinte, minha duvida é em relação as antenas dos modulos transmissores de 433,92 mhz... não encontrei tal duvida aqui no forum... Bem, minha duvida é a seguinte: Estou a transmitir dados de um pic a outro sem problemas, ja testei em campo aberto a 150 mts e obtive 100% de recepção.. Com uma antena de 17,3 cm de fio rigido no TX e sem antena no RX ( esse RX não tem indicação para usar antena) Esse são os modulos, encontrados aos montes internet afora: Estou desenvolvendo um projeto onde seria importante não ter uma antena esticada saindo do envolucro de plastico. tanto por questões estéticas como por questões praticas... Dai pensei.. naqueles transmissores que todos usamos para abrir os portões, desarmar alarmes etc... esses: Eles não tem antena de fio rigido!! e prometem um alcance de 100 mts campo aberto !! Essa foto são de uns que tenho aqui, ECP, securi service, ppa, e ecp smart.. alguns tem aquela pecinha metalica escrito 433, outros tem trimmer.. e o mini da ecp tem uma "pecinha mealica" minuscula hehe Alguem imagina como usar esse modulos TX 433 sem antena? ou com algum tipo de antena impressa? e manter o bom alcance através de paredes !! Att. Rodrigo
-
@_xyko_ beleza!!!
-
então @_xyko_ eu ja usei triac o BTA12 600w para acionar resistencias de 300W em 220V funciona perfeitamente... e para lampadas incandescentes também.. sem problema.. Minha duvida era em relação a lampadas fluorescentes, tanto as compactas quanto as com reator externo.. pois havia lido que não deveria usar para elas.. Não perguntei, mas será que posso usar pra acionar lampadas de led 110/220v? e/ou lampadas de vapor de mercurio?? Ainda não testei pois a protoboard está com o sistema a rele... mas logo eu testarei..
-
Opa, maravilha Paulo.... obrigado pelas dicas..
-
Olha, como falei nao manjo de arduino, mas sei lá, tem um jeito meio tosco meio na unha que dá pra você fazer o que quer.. programe seu arduino para injcrementar a cada pulso uma variavel e exibir em um lcd (( ou na serial ligado ao pc) acho que arduino faz isso direto.. ) e faça 1 litro de agua atravessar seu sensor e veja quantos pulsos mediu, nao faço ideia mas digamos que para 1 litro foram 1000 pulsos, abre a torneira e conta 20000 pulsos, 20000/1000 = 20 litros.. você sabe que entrou 20 litros, no outro sensor ligado a outra porta, você contou 10000 pulsos então sabe que saiu 10 litros, o que entrou menos o que saiu = 10L seria mais ou menos isso!!
-
amigo você realmente pesquisou na intenet?? 3 min de pesquisa: float vazao; //Variável para armazenar o valor em L/minfloat mediaVazao=0; //Variável para tirar a média a cada 1 minutoint contaPulso; //Variável para a quantidade de pulsosint index=0; //Variável para contagem dentro do intervalo void setup(){ Serial.begin(9600); //Inicia a serial com um baud rate de 9600pinMode(3, INPUT);attachInterrupt(1, incrementopulso, RISING); //Configura o pino 3(Interrupção 1) para trabalhar como interrupção//Para Arduino Uno usa-se 0 para o pino 2 e 1 para o pino 3Serial.println("Inicia Contagem"); //Imprime Inicio na serial} void loop (){contaPulso = 0; //Zera a variável para contar os giros por segundos do rotorsei(); //Habilita interrupçãodelay (1000); //Aguarda 1 segundocli(); //Desabilita interrupçãovazao = contaPulso / 5.5; //Converte para L/minmediaVazao=mediaVazao+vazao; //Soma a vazão para o calculo da mediaindex++; //incrementa contadorSerial.print(vazao); //Imprime na serial o valor da vazão em L/minSerial.print(" L/min - "); Serial.print(index); //Imprime a contagem do indice (segundos)Serial.println("s"); //Imprime s indicando que está em segundosif(index==60){mediaVazao = mediaVazao/60; //Tira a media dividindo por 60Serial.print("Media por minuto = "); //Imprime a frase Media por minuto =Serial.print(mediaVazao); //Imprime o valor da mediaSerial.println(" L/min - "); //Imprime L/minmediaVazao = 0; //Zera a variável media para uma nova contagemindex=0; //Zera a variável i para uma nova contagemSerial.println("Inicio"); //Imprime Inicio indicando que a contagem iniciou}}void incrementopulso (){ contaPulso++; //Incrementa a variável de contagem dos pulsos}
-
Olha, não programo para arduino, mas pelo que li sobre esse sensor, ele é tipo efeito hall... será gerado pulsos na saida.. que será ligada a uma entrada do arduino.. Assim pelo manual( datasheet) ele deva falar quantos pulsos equivalem a um litro por exemplo.. achei um exemplo que talvez ajude: http://www.seeedstudio.com/wiki/G3/4_Water_Flow_sensor
-
Gravar n° maior que 255 na EEPROM do PIC
rodrigocirilo respondeu ao tópico de André Leal em Microcontroladores
Eu faço assim pra gravar uma valor maior que 255 na eeprom usando o CCS int16 conta=1023;//para gravar:write_eeprom(0,conta % 256); // grava resto da divisão de conta por 256 na posição 0 write_eeprom(1,conta / 256); // grava quociente da div. Inteira de conta por 256 na posição 1//para ler:conta = read_eeprom(0) + (long) read_eeprom(1)*256; // lê valor do endereço 0 e 1, recompondo-o. Espero ter ajudado.. -
Opa..como sempre me salvando hehe Então vou usa-lo como chave, não como dimmer, então se for só on/off pode para lâmpadas fluorescente? Tanto as compactas como as de reator externo? Só deverei usar o tal do snub? Estou cogitando usar triac pelo seguinte, vou usar uma fonte sem trafo que libera no máximo 50mah..então 1 relé mais o sistema receptor mais pic...funciona...mas se eu quiser mais de um canal a fonte não aguenta... Daí pensei no triac pousada alguns tem corrente de Gate de 5mah..aí aguenta mais de um..hehe Att.
-
Boa tarde galera do CDH... seguinte.. Estou com uma duvida em realção a TRIAC´s, ja faço uso desses carinhas para acionamento de resistencias.... sendo denominado relê de estado sólido certo... Bem..andei lendo um pouco sobre eles e vi algumas postagens na internet sobre não usa-los com cargas não resistivas?? tipo indutivas e capacitivas?? wtf?? Na verdade estou fazendo um acionador via pic>>bluetooth>>android para lampadas, e quero usar triac. E o que havia lido é para não usar com lampadas fluorescente?? tanto compacta como normal?? porque?? Afinal quais cargas posso controlar com triac?? O pessoal mais familiarizado com esse componente poderia dar umas dicas?? com que tipo de cargas ja utilizaram?? Att. Rodrigo.
-
Bom Isadora vou fazer uns testes aqui.. A fonte tendo 1.2A poderei ligar varias baterias ao mesmo tempo certo? E como falei poderá ter momentos que tera somente 1 ou 2 baterias conectdas e momentos com 10/15.....sem ptoblemas né? Obrigado por enquanto hehe
-
Isadora só isso ja fará a recarga das baterias?? Mas e quando a bateria estiver carregada ela continuará a drenar corrente da fonte ou ela para sozinha e fica "flutuando" Att.
-
Pelo que pesquisei elas sao de 240mah algumas e outras de 450mah..
-
A bateria seria aquelas 9V recarregáveis.. acho que é NIMH ??
-
Bom dia Galera do CDH.. seguinte.. Preciso fazer um carregador para baterias 9V naturalmente que sejam recarregaveis... para carregar vairas baterias ao mesmo tempo!! hora terei 5 conectadas recarregando, hora terei 10 enfim... elas ficaram sendo colocadas e retiradas da carga durante o uso... alguem tem uma ideia de como isso possa ser feito?? ou se desmembrar a conexão positiva e negativa de um carregador eu poderei plugar varias ao mesmo tempo??? nao precisará de led indicador no carregador, só recarregar, e parar quando estiver "cheia" Att. Rodrigo
-
uC + ultrasom + parede de metal
rodrigocirilo respondeu ao tópico de rodrigocirilo em Microcontroladores
Ahhhh agora eu entendi... a bobina faz a vez do cristal.....em circuitos normais o cristal tem alor fixo.. ali a bobina com metal proximo ira variar o clock e com isso os tempos internos do uC... vou iniciar uns testes.... logo volto com novidades... -
uC + ultrasom + parede de metal
rodrigocirilo respondeu ao tópico de rodrigocirilo em Microcontroladores
@Isadora Ferraz no circuito do link por exemplo.. para aumentar a frequencia da bobina é só aumentar a velocidade de clock do uC ??? GHz vai ser difícil com pic´s hehehe Na verdade nem sei se microcontroladores chegam a essa velocidade.. falo de microcontroladores normais. acessíveis hehe. @aphawk Paulo, essa bobina que você propôs para fazer calculos, seria bem inviavel...falar verdade ei queria lago tipo aqueles choks prontos ( por exemplo) detectado a pelo menos uns 2cm... será possivel? passando paralelo o chumbo.. as massas dos chumbos vão desde 1g a 10g +ou-... -
uC + ultrasom + parede de metal
rodrigocirilo respondeu ao tópico de rodrigocirilo em Microcontroladores
Então eu acho que ja havia visto o circuito desse site.. mas não o video... pelo que vi.. tens que chegar bem perto da bobina com o metal... talvez até tenha uma tolerancia de uns 15mm..... mas como falei.. será que o chumbo por ser diamegnetico será detectado por ele? @MOR no link que a colega colocou.. no video percebesse que não é uma bobina onde o metal "entra" nela e sim passa em cima.... você sugere que o chumbo passe dentro dela.. ou paralelo a ela? to pensando em montar esse circuitinho e passar uma ponta de chumbo proximo pra ver se o led acende.. att. -
uC + ultrasom + parede de metal
rodrigocirilo respondeu ao tópico de rodrigocirilo em Microcontroladores
@Isadora Ferraz Então... a demora na calibração fiz assim por conta de fatores externos.. . por exemplo se no momento da calibração rapida algo refletir luz um pouco mais forte nos sensores ja dava zebra..por isso mantive assim e está ok.. hehe... Mas de boa agradeço imensamente todas as suas postagens!!!! A um tempo... encanei em fazer o treco ler por indução... até montei um detector de metal aqui na bancada.. que apitava quando sentia o metal.. mas faz um tempo... e não lembro se testei com chumbo.. diamagnetico.... e tambem na ocasião a "argola" de fios tinha que ser de uns 8cm de diametro... vou fazer uns testes nesse sentido...vou googlar.. hehe e quem sabe em alguma Conlcu. Hip. eu acerto no alvo.. hehe att -
uC + ultrasom + parede de metal
rodrigocirilo respondeu ao tópico de rodrigocirilo em Microcontroladores
@Isadora Ferraz kkkk mais uma subliminar... e eu boiando.. hehe Então, a calibração demora assim pelo seguinte... Ao apertar o "calibrar" ele vai incrementando o duty dos pwm´s bem rápido.. e os LED´s IR´s vão respondendo .... leva-se uns 2 ou 3 seg... Ai quando o valor de IR está aceitavel.. (quer dizer que parou de polarizar negativamente o port do pic), ele vai para o ajuste fino... nele ele mantem o valor no PWM.. e fica analisando se há algum disparo falso (fala de luz IR) durante 10 seg. se der um DF ele soma mais 1 no valor do PWM (tensão nos leds aumentará um golinho) e observa mais 10 seg... se decorrido os 10seg.. não houver DF ai ja está pronto para o disparo.. por isso que demora... no começo fiz pra ir direto.. levava 2 seg pra calibrar... mas preferi fazer assim,.. em testes foi o melhor equilibrio que consegui.. entre detectar e não disparar em falso... Sobre esse circuito agora entendi.. o funcionamento... só nao sei como interpetar essa frequencia com o pic Talvez seja assim que o dos 'cara' funciona!! o que me diz?? esse sistema de algo passar por dentro d bobinas.. é usado em cronografos homemade para arco e flecha.. mas como é o ciurcuito nao sei.. att. -
uC + ultrasom + parede de metal
rodrigocirilo respondeu ao tópico de rodrigocirilo em Microcontroladores
Então.. é isso mesmo.. calibrasse apertando um botão.. e leva uns 25 seg pra calibrar... alem disso tem varias funções, você pode inserir o peso do projetil e ele dá o valor em joule... ele também grava no eeprom os ultimos 100 disparos... coisa que os comerciais vão até 30 e são de memoria volatil.. Primeiramente eu não manjo nada desse negocio de oscilador e tal.. sou meio limitado pra não dizer outra coisa... hehe.... ja fiz um oscilador pra gerar alta tensão no secundario de um trafo eu tenho um oscilo, mas fica na empresa.. não tenho como trazer o arsenal hehe aqui e meter bala... kkkkk o patrão não entenderia.. hehe leva-lo até o clube de tiro.. também não dá é um trambolho da minipa MO-1221S .. também não se usa-lo muito bem não teria como converter essa leitura de frequencia para uma escala numerica e exibir em um ldc? Nunca entendo suas mensagens subliminares hehehe -
uC + ultrasom + parede de metal
rodrigocirilo respondeu ao tópico de rodrigocirilo em Microcontroladores
@Isadora Ferraz Seguinte, para detectão essa variação da luz IR ( ou não IR) teria que ser via ADC ou não? se for, não usei porque acreditei que o modulo ADC nao fosse tão rápido o suficiente para "sentir" a variação, considerando que o disparo poderia ser dado a qualquer momento e no caso do CCS (que uso) deve-se dar um pequeno delay a cada leitura do ADC ( eu certo?) Fiz da seguinte forma: os LED´s IR´s estão polarizados por transistores que tem suas bases nos PWM´s do PIC.. a barra de fotodiodos (com luz IR) polariza positivamente cada um uma porta do PIC, que tem um resistor pull-dowm.. sem luz a porta do pic fica mais negativa.. O usuario ao ligar o aparelho. deve calibra-lo ( por conta da luz externa) apertasse um botão e o pic começa a incrementar o duty dos PWM´s.. e com isso os LED´s IR´s vão incrementando o brilho.. quando ha luz suficiente para os fotodiodos polarizarem o pic sente a tensão positiva do divisor resistivo e entra em um modo de ajuste fino ( que subtrai um 10 do duty e vai incrementando mais devagar..) Assim funciona.. mas se o usuario mudar de ambiente( sair do mais claro para ir para o mais escuro.. deve recalibrar o sistema... Assim foi a unica forma que consegui fazer funcionar em varios ambientes com luz externa diferente.. Fiz assim pois por exemplo.. se calibrar em um ambiente escuro.. não há luz externa para "ajudar " a polarizar os fotodiodos.. então os LED´s IR´s vão "acender" mais... se dai eu sair para um ambiente claro.. se recalibrar a luz externa começará a aturar e o pequeno chumbo passando não cortará o feixe o suficiente para medir... é assim.. calibrou no escuro e foi para o claro ( não detecta) calibrou no claro e foi para o escuro ( dispara em falso) Como falei.. funciona... mas queria um sistema com algum tipo de indução.. que não sofresse com luz.. quanto a por o uC em sleep e acorda-lo com o estampido.. nao adiantaria muito eu acho.. pois quem consome são os LED´s IR´s.. e se eles estiverem apagados ( sistema em modo de não medição) ao atirar (esstampido) não daria tempo de entrar na função de medir e polariza-los com a luz correta.... como seria o sistema indutor? qual hw externo teria que usar? ou o uC faz tudo? como ler a variação de frequencia ??
Sobre o Clube do Hardware
No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ais
Direitos autorais
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ais